Onion and Shallot

They are very easy to grow from seed and this allows you to enjoy a number of advantages: it is cheaper than sets, you have a wider choice of varieties, onions from seed are less prone to bolting and you have more flexibility with sowing times. You can start onion seeds off from January under cover through to April. Overwintering Onion.This is a super variety to give you a lovely crop of classic straw coloured onions in late June and July of next year. Sow direct in August or start in seed trays to plant out in October. Hardy and reliable, this has proved to be an ideal choice for a Japanese overwintering onion, we highly recommend this variety.
